JP Nadda Challenges Rahul Gandhi’s Stance on Bihar SIR and Development
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P) President JP Nadda has sharply criticized Congress leader Rahul Gandhi for his opposition to the Special Investigation Resolution (SIR) in Bihar and his allegations of vote manipulation (“vote chori”).
Nadda Questions Gandhi’s Understanding of Bihar’s Progress
Nadda questioned Gandhi’s understanding of the situation, asking “What’s his math?” He highlighted the significant development and economic growth Bihar has experienced under the National Democratic Alliance (NDA) government, contrasting it with what he characterized as the Congress party’s previous neglect of the state.
Congress Accused of Insulting PM Modi’s Mother
Further escalating the political exchange, Nadda also condemned the Congress party for what he described as insulting slogans directed at Prime Minister Narendra Modi’s mother. He framed this as a sign of desperation and a new low in political discourse.
